The three core cables are designed for distribution of electrical power with nominal voltage Uo/U ranging from 1.8/3KV to 26/35KV and frequency 50Hz. They are suitable for installation mostly in power supply stations, indoors and in cable ducts, outdoors, underground and in water as well as for installation on cable trays for industries, switchboards and power stations.
IEC 60502 Part 2(3.6/6KV to 18/30KV)
Conductor: Plain annealed copper or aluminium complying with IEC 60228 class 1 or 2.
Conductor Screen: The conductor screen consists of an extruded layer of non metallic, semi-conducting compound applied on top of a semi-conducting tape.
Insulation: Insulation is of polyvinyl chloride (PVC) intended for 1.8/3.6KV and 3.6/6KV cables, cross-linked polyethylene compound (XLPE) or ethylene propylene rubber (EPR/ HEPR).
Insulation Screen: The insulation screen consists of an extruded layer of non metallic, semi-conducting compound extruded over the insulation of each core.
Inner Covering & Fillers: For cables with a collective metallic layer or cables with a metallic layer over each individual cores with additional collective metallic layers, semi-conducting inner covering and fillers shall be applied over the laid up cores.
Metallic Layer: The concentric copper screen wire is applied over the insulation.
Separation Sheath (for armoured cable): The separation sheath comprises a layer of extruded PVC, PE or LSZH applied over the laid up cores under the armour.
Lapped Bedding (for armoured lead sheathed cable): The lapped bedding applied to the lead sheath consists of either impregnated/synthetic compounded paper tapes or a combination of two layers of these paper tapes followed by a few layers of compounded fabulous materials. The thickness is around 1.5mm.
Armour (for armoured cable): The armour is applied over the inner covering helically. It consists of either flat galvanized steel wire armour (strip), round galvanized steel wire armour, and double steel tape armour.
Over Sheath: Overall sheath comprises a layer of extruded thermoplastic compound (PVC, PE or LSZH can be offered as an option.) or elastomeric compound (polychlorprene CSP or chlorosulfonated PE).
